I want my control panel to open in "icon view" mode, but it keeps reverting
to details view, as do all sub menus from the control panel. The same is
true of the printers folders.

In folder options "remember each folder view" is ticked so why does it keep
forgeting?

When I set the computer up I did format one folder to details view & I
clicked "apply to all folders", but surely after I have done this I can
change the odd one or two that I like to set up differently.

Your problem is that there's not enough memory available in the file
that stores your view preferences. The solution is to go to
http://www.kellys-korner-xp.com/xp_tweaks.htm and apply the fix that's on
line 2, left hand column. It's a registry edit that increases the
preferences storage size. The instructions for applying it are at the top of
Kelly's "Tweaks" page.
